Three  sisters from Lahore are driving rickshaws to earn a living after being affected by the coronavirus pandemic.

According to reports, Nasreen Bibi, Saima Khatun, and Shahnaz Bibi started their work after buying rickshaws in installments. Speaking to Independent Urdu, Nasreen said: “I am the only breadwinner of my family. My children are young, and I have no one to support me financially.”

Nasreen said that one of her sister’s husband had died, and the other sister’s husband is unwell, so the siblings decided to go out and earn a living through rickshaw rides.

“I first learned how to drive a rickshaw and then bought one in monthly installments of Rs 5,000 ” said Nasreen.

The sisters thought of providing rickshaw rides when the lockdown was lifted.

“We had no income. I started driving a rickshaw so I would be able to earn money and educate my children,” Saima shared.
